MEMO — Records Team, Orrisvale Holdings

The master key set for the Dunmere archive wing goes out today. Log each key against the register before sealing the pouch. Transit is via Larkspan Couriers, signature required. The confidential instruction for the courier hand-over is stated below.

dispatch memo: the sorius tamius courier leaves the praeth ledger at gate 4873 under passcode 928014

### GridSmith: regeneration stalls

If a customer reports that GridSmith, our crossword generator, hangs during puzzle regeneration, first check the solver queue depth on the Halloway cluster. Stalls usually mean the dictionary shard cache expired mid-build; a worker restart clears it in under a minute and in-progress puzzles resume from their last checkpoint, so no user data is lost. Do not restart more than one worker at a time or partially built grids may be orphaned. Confirm against the active service configuration, reproduced here.

deployment values, kawip-kafog:
belath:
  pin: 3709
  tenant: ulaox
  seal: seal_25075386
  metrics_host: metrics.belath.halixhq.test
  standby_team: gormir
  escalation: wenys-fenwyn
  nonce: 26e5f7

Team, here's where we landed on training spend for next year. The pot grows about eight percent, but most of the increase is earmarked for the new Fennick Method certification — leadership wants every lead certified by Q2. Regional workshops in Dunmarsh and Loxby survive the cuts; the external conference allowance doesn't, sorry. Submit your team's priority list before the planning call so we can sequence cohorts sensibly. The reasoning behind the certification push is summarised in the note below.

management briefing: Only 33 of the 205 pilot accounts renewed Kasath, so a churn review is set for October 17. Weniusek Logistics is in early talks to buy Holethax Freight for about $345.6 million.

16:40 — Completed staged refactor of the Marrowgate legacy ORM layer. All raw SQL paths were replaced with parameterized adapter calls, closing the injection surface flagged in the prior audit. Access checks were preserved at the repository boundary and verified against the permissions test suite. No credentials or connection strings were touched during the migration. For verification, the reviewed build is identified by the token below.

pipeline stamp: htk4_66df